Functional Description ? help Back to Top
Source Description
UniProtTranscription factor that prevents growth. Regulates perianth architecture in flower, mostly in the second whorl, probably by suppressing growth between initiating sepals, ensuring that they remain separate, and by modulating organ shapes. Required for the establishment of auxin flux. {ECO:0000269|PubMed:10572040, ECO:0000269|PubMed:15269176, ECO:0000269|PubMed:18080804}.

Regulation -- Description ? help Back to Top
Source Description
UniProtINDUCTION: Expression within the newly arising sepals is repressed via the PINOID auxin-response pathway. {ECO:0000269|PubMed:15269176}.
